NEW DELHI: Reliance General Insurance has joined hands with Unique Identification Authority for checking the credentials of its customers through Aadhaar data.
The move is aimed at improving insurance penetration in the country.
The company plans to launch this service in Sikkim in the first phase and will roll it out across the country by the end of the year.
